<strong>ACS</strong> <strong>Assessor</strong> <strong>Guide</strong>Section 3 – Overall ConsiderationsStandard Number* Title Use for:BS7858 <strong>Security</strong> Screening of Individuals Employed in a <strong>Security</strong> Environment – Code of Practice All activities regulated by the SIABS7958 Closed Circuit Television (CCTV) – Management and Operation – Code of Practice Public Space Surveillance (CCTV)BS7499 Static Site Guarding and Mobile Patrol Services – Code of Practice <strong>Security</strong> GuardingBS7960 Door Supervisors/Stewards – Code of Practice Door SupervisionBS7872 Manned <strong>Security</strong> Services – Cash in Transit (Collection and Delivery) – Code of Practice Cash & Valuables in TransitBS7984 Key holding and Response Services – Code of Practice Key HoldingBS8507-1 Close Protection Services within the United Kingdom – Code of Practice Close ProtectionBS8517-1 The use of General Purpose <strong>Security</strong> Dogs – Code of Practice <strong>Security</strong> Guardingn/a BPA Code of Practice for Parking Enforcement* Vehicle ImmobilisationFigure 2 –Relevant <strong>Security</strong> <strong>Industry</strong> Codes of Practice* Vehicle Immobilisers operating in Northern Ireland should work to the British Parking Association Code of Practice for Parking Enforcement or an equivalent.13The contents of this publication are copyright ©2013 <strong>Security</strong> <strong>Industry</strong> <strong>Authority</strong>, all rights reserved.
